Product reviews:
New Balance Made In England \ new balance 576 women olive
new balance 576 women olive
Roderick
2025-07-08 iphone XS Max
new balance 576 price Sale,up to 66 new balance 576 women olive
new balance 576 women olive
Ulysses
2025-07-06 iphone 6s Plus
new balance olive green womens off 52 new balance 576 women olive
new balance 576 women olive